You can find all the music you want on the web nowadays, and the beauty of it is that you don't have to download anything if you wish to play it. However, if you decide to download and use Kaku, listening to your favorite songs will become much more comfortable. This lightweight piece of software gives you the possibility of creating playlists with web videos, which you can play on its interface without downloading the media. Whenever you want to play that song that's been playing in your head the whole day, you don't have to launch your browser and search for it, because you can find it much faster on Kaku's interface.

Kaku is offered as a freeware application, for Windows, Mac and Linux, and it can be installed in just a few seconds, regardless of your preferred platform. Windows users will be able to enjoy it on all modern versions, including Win 10, without having to meet any special requirements. Furthermore, there is no need to sacrifice too much memory or processing power.

The user interface consists of several sections, in which you can find the latest songs and news, your search results, play queue, history and more. All songs are displayed as thumbnails, and you can just click one to play it. You will also see the video playing in the lower-left corner of the window, and you can set it to full-window or full-screen if you want to or go to its web page.

Creating playlists is another thing you can do. Just click the appropriate option, name your playlist, and it will show up on the left side of the user interface. With one or more playlists created, you can right-click songs to reveal options for sending them to your existing playlists. This way, if you have a favorite songs collection, you can play it from beginning to end without any interruptions.

One feature that makes Kaku particularly interesting is the possibility of DJ-ing online. You can specify a nickname and a room name and share its key with your friends, to let them listen to the songs you're playing. Alternatively, you can join another session as a guest, if you know its name and key.

Kaku places all the music you will ever want right in front of you, and you don't have to do anything for it.
